I went to Wal-Mart yesterday with a pile of coupons. My husband started unloading and I was about to start putting the coupons with the appropriate items. But then the cashier asked for my stack of coupons and rang them all through first, without even checking to see if I had doubles or had bought the correct item or anything. She did the free items and B1G1 items last and then rang through the rest of my stuff. We were out of there in record time and for once my Wal-Mart trip was completely enjoyable! Sorry there is no pic but I had already started putting stuff away and didn't feel like pulling it back out!
I got:
Huggies diapers $17.97 - FREE coupon from winning game on website= free! (supposed to be only up to $14 but she said she could do the whole amount, I was going to PM Zellers anyways for $14.88).
Pampers diapers $26.97 - $2 coupon AND $5 coupon (for when you buy wipes and diapers) = $19.97
Pampers wipes $3.47- $1 coupon = $2.47
Folger's coffee PM Zellers $2.78 (2) = $5.56
Weetabix cereal $4.87 - FPC = FREE
Glade tin $3.87 - TRY ME FREE = FREE
Herbal essance large shampoo/conditioner $5 each - B1G1 = $5 for both
Venus embrace 3 disposable razors and cream kit (2) $5 each - $2 = $6 for both
Old spice body wash (2) $2.50 each - $1 coupons = $3 for both
Garden cocktail 6 pack $2 on clearance
Motrin $4.27 - $5 coupon = +$0.73
Cheerios (2) clearance for $1 each
Frosted flakes clearance for $1
Motts freezie pops clearance for $1
Glade ultra $1.98 - $2 coupon = +$0.02
Evolve sandwich bags $2.27 - $2 coupon = $0.27
I also bought a few non sale/ non coupon items: large jar of penaten, turkey stuffing (2), baby mitts, and strawberries which were all reasonably priced as compared to other stores anyways. I forgot to get the crunch 'n munch on sale for $1 and they were out of the $2 water bottles but a pretty good trip overall.
The total was $69.03
I saved $57.71 with my coupons alone, not counting the PM, sale, or clearance deals.
